A very talented artist from Offaly has designed the cover of this year's RTÉ Christmas Guide.
Shannon Bergin from Birr designed the beautifully warm and festive cover that depicts a family outside a toy shop, an image from her first book Evie's Christmas Wishes, whish she adapted for the guide.
The annual guide which has become a much-loved tradition in Ireland is in shops now, and is packed with TV listings, interviews and festive features.
Shannon, who graduated from Limerick School of Art and Design, said working on the cover "was an absolute joy", and that it brought "so much Christmas wonder and joy".
In a post on Instagram, Shannon said,
"Well, the news is well and truly out there, I did indeed do a wee drawing for the rte guide. I am impatiently awaiting its arrival and am very excited to see it in real life. It was an absolute joy to work on and brought so much Christmas wonder and magic along as the days got shorter. Huge thanks to Catherine and all the team from RTÉ who helped in every way and were generally excellent humans."

Shannon has won several awards for her illustrations and describes her self as an avid doodler and tea drinker.
